Syracuse Electricity Rates
Syracuse electricity rates range from 10.91¢/kWh to 19.79¢, with an average of 15.3¢/kWh at 1,000 kWh usage. We track 34 plans across 19 providers in the NY service area. Plan mix: 19 fixed-rate (1–60 month).

Best Syracuse Electricity Plans by Usage Level
Syracuse is the lake-effect snow capital of the eastern U.S., with cold winters driving high heating demand. The average household uses 600–800 kWh/month, with winter heating pushing usage well above that baseline.

Lake-Effect Snow Capital
Syracuse averages over 120 inches of snow annually from Lake Ontario lake-effect storms. Homes with electric heat can see usage spike from 500 kWh in summer to 1,200–1,500 kWh in January and February. Always compare plans at higher usage tiers if you rely on electric heat.

Syracuse Electricity FAQ
Common questions about electricity rates, plans, and suppliers in Syracuse and the National Grid service area.
How does electricity deregulation work in Syracuse?
In Syracuse, electricity delivery and supply are separated. your local utility handles the wires and infrastructure, while you pick from competing suppliers (ESCO (Energy Service Company)s) for your actual electricity. This competition is regulated by the New York Public Service Commission (PSC).
What is the cheapest electricity rate in Syracuse right now?
Right now, Syracuse rates start at 10.91¢/kWh for 1,000 kWh usage, offered by Energy Cooperative of America (Energy Cooperative of New York 1 - 10.91¢). With 34 plans on the market, the average is 15.3¢/kWh. That’s a 29% spread between the cheapest and the average.
What is the average monthly electric bill in Syracuse?
A typical Syracuse household using 1,000 kWh pays around $153/month at the average rate of 15.3¢/kWh. Your bill will vary with seasonal usage patterns — summer AC and winter heating drive the biggest swings.
Who delivers electricity in Syracuse?
your local utility handles all electricity delivery in Syracuse — the physical infrastructure, meter reading, and outage response. Your choice of supplier only affects who generates and bills for the supply portion.
How do I switch electricity providers in Syracuse?
Switching is straightforward: compare plans, choose a ESCO (Energy Service Company), and sign up. The new supplier coordinates with your local utility automatically. Expect the switch to take 1–2 billing cycles. There’s no physical work needed and no outage.
What happens when my contract expires?
Most suppliers move you to a month-to-month variable rate after your fixed term ends. This is usually higher than your locked-in rate. Set a reminder to compare plans before your contract expires.
How do Syracuse business electricity rates work?
Syracuse business electricity is priced differently from residential. Your rate depends on peak demand (kW), total consumption (kWh), and contract term. Request quotes from multiple ESCO (Energy Service Company)s to find the most competitive offer.
Who handles power outages in Syracuse?
your local utility. Your electricity supplier has no role in outage response — that’s always handled by the delivery company.
